      <description>&lt;P class="p1"&gt;&lt;SPAN class="s1"&gt;If you used desktop software downloaded/installed from a CD to your own computer, then the tax files are stored locally on your own hard drive or any backup device you used like a flash drive.&lt;SPAN class="Apple-converted-space"&gt;&amp;nbsp; &lt;/SPAN&gt;They are not stored online.&lt;SPAN class="Apple-converted-space"&gt;&amp;nbsp; &lt;/SPAN&gt;If you cannot recover them due to a hard drive failure, etc. you can get a free transcript from the IRS or for a fee of $50, an actual copy of the return.&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P class="p1"&gt;&lt;SPAN class="s2"&gt;&lt;A href="https://www.irs.gov/individuals/get-transcript" target="_blank"&gt;https://www.irs.gov/individuals/get-transcript&lt;/A&gt;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P class="p1"&gt;&lt;SPAN class="s1"&gt;Contact your state for copies of previous state returns.&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;

      <description>&lt;P&gt;You would need the files ending in .tax 2015, .tax2016, .tax2017 and each years program installed to open them. &amp;nbsp;If you bought the program downloads you can download them again. &amp;nbsp;Or install from the CDs.&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;Or you should have also saved each year as a pdf file when you were done. &amp;nbsp;Look on your backups for all files ending in .tax or pdf. &amp;nbsp;They should have been in your Documents in a Turbo Tax folder.&lt;/P&gt;</description>
